      It seems the mac packages on the build machines are built with headers from a rather out-of-date openssl. Regardless of the openssl version at runtime, TLSv1.1, TLSV1.2 are not supported.

      A quick check whether we compiled with OpenSSL 1.0.1 and newer is check e.g. for TLSv1_2 symbols:

      nm QtNetwork.framework/Versions/Current/QtNetwork | grep TLSv1_2
      

      should show some symbols.

      To compile Qt with a custom openssl you need to set two environment variables, e.g.

      export CPATH=/usr/local/openssl/include
      export LIBRARY_PATH=/usr/local/openssl/lib
      ./configure [...]

      (passing -I, -L to configure does taint the resulting SDK with the build paths)
